Output 52f66dcc4e4ea176253541017bbcb1cc681fd45f0af6ed1a7777d5bdcef0d9de:25
- value
- 1529210
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d56da0b76c002874788ca4c35a598b1e34f6d5ae OP_EQUAL
- address
- 3M9XBUbdr5vF5pHREC8m4vEB8y9svKur2T
- transaction
- 52f66dcc4e4ea176253541017bbcb1cc681fd45f0af6ed1a7777d5bdcef0d9de